For owners of "unsupported" hardware—older Macs from 2008 to 2011 that Apple had officially cut off—this release triggered a race to keep their machines alive. Developers like created patched versions of the installer, allowing users to bypass Apple's hardware checks and install build 19A583 on aging MacBook Pros and iMacs.
